7.2.2 Creating a Provisioning Application Instance Certificate
This certificate is used by the PSW-UACM as its OPC UA Application Instance
Certificate for device connections, which are in their original state: Waiting to be
provisioned. This certificate is signed by a factory-supplied provisioning CA
Certificate (included in PSW-UACM installation), as well as preinstalled on all
devices’ default trust list. Therefore, devices will allow a secure connection from
PSW-UACM. No OPC UA clients other than PSW-UACM can connect to the
device until it is provisioned and the trust list is configured to allow such clients to
connect.
The Provisioning Application Instance Certificate can be re-created multiple
times, if required.
1 In PSW-UACM, click on SETUP > CREATE PROVISIONING APPLICATION
INSTANCE CERTIFICATE.
2 Enter your application information in the setup wizard. Click the NEXT
button.
